About the job Project Director - Transmission and Substations

Responsibilities:

  • Lead and oversee complex project teams comprising global resources, multiple partners, and project managers to deliver high-quality transmission, distribution, and substation projects.
  • Manage a multimillion-dollar portfolio of EPC and services projects, ensuring alignment with client expectations, project scope, and organizational goals.
  • Build and maintain relationships with multiple clients, including the negotiation and finalization of high-value contracts exceeding $50 million in the energy utility space.
  • Oversee risk management processes for EPC transmission, distribution, and substation projects, addressing challenges proactively to ensure project success.
  • Act as a cultural leader, fostering a collaborative and high-performing team environment across diverse project teams.
  • Provide mentorship and supervision to project managers, contributing to their professional growth and ensuring high standards of project execution.
  • Drive business growth by identifying opportunities for repeat and new business, leading key negotiations with client executives.
  • Promote safety as a core value, ensuring adherence to safety protocols across all projects and encouraging a safety-first mindset among team members.
  • Interface with other Black & Veatch solutions, including BESS and private networks, to provide integrated services to clients and drive innovative energy solutions.
  • Travel to project and client sites as needed, with hybrid work flexibility when not traveling (3 days in-office, 2 days remote).

Qualifications:

  • Experience:

    • 15+ years of relevant industry experience, including at least one of the following:
      • 5+ years as a Senior Project Manager for an EPC firm focusing on transmission, distribution, or substations (overhead, underground, or HV).
      • 5+ years in a leadership role for EPC T&D/Substation projects with direct accountability.
      • 5+ years in a project leadership role in utility-scale T&D/Substation construction and/or design.
    • Proven experience negotiating high-value contracts ($50M+).
    • Experience managing construction teams directly in direct-hire and/or subcontract environments.
    • Expertise in risk management for EPC T&D/Substation projects.
    • In-depth knowledge of the utility-scale T&D/Substation market.
  • Education: Bachelors degree in Engineering or a related field, or equivalent experience.
